Surviving a Recession: How Custom Software Can Help Your Business Thrive


The recent global economic downturn has left many businesses looking for ways to cut costs and save money. One strategy that can provide long-term benefits and help a business weather an economic recession is investing in custom software.


Custom software is designed specifically for a business' unique needs and processes. Unlike off-the-shelf software, which is a one-size-fits-all solution, custom software is tailored to a business' specific requirements and can be easily adapted as the business grows and changes.


One of the primary advantages of custom software is increased efficiency. By streamlining and automating business processes, custom software can help reduce the time and resources needed to complete tasks, leading to significant cost savings. Additionally, custom software can improve data management and provide real-time insights and analytics, helping businesses make data-driven decisions and stay competitive.


Another benefit of custom software is that it can be designed with scalability in mind. This means that as a business grows and expands, the custom software can easily be adapted and updated to accommodate new employees, products, and processes. This can save businesses the time and cost of constantly switching to new software solutions as their needs change.


Custom software can also provide a competitive edge. By offering unique features and functionality that are tailored to a business' specific needs, custom software can help a business stand out from the competition and attract new customers.


Investing in custom software may require a larger upfront cost compared to purchasing off-the-shelf software. However, the long-term benefits and cost savings can make it a worthwhile investment. In the current economic climate, businesses that are able to adapt and stay competitive will be better positioned to weather a recession and come out stronger on the other side.


In conclusion, investing in custom software can provide a range of benefits for businesses, including increased efficiency, scalability, and a competitive edge. While it may require a larger upfront investment, the long-term cost savings and ability to adapt to changing business needs make it a worthwhile consideration during a recession.
